Technical Description

This high-performance CNC machining center features a robust table measuring 29.5 inches in length by 19.6 inches in width, capable of supporting workpieces up to 600 lbs. Optional index and rotary tables provide enhanced flexibility for complex machining operations. The vertical spindle is equipped with an HSK-40E taper, supporting a maximum speed of 30,000 RPM (with an optional upgrade to 60,000 RPM) and delivering 12 HP (30-minute rating) for demanding cutting tasks. Tooling is managed by a 16-position automatic tool changer (ATC), enabling rapid tool changes in just 6 seconds (chip-to-chip in 12 seconds), with optional pallet changer support for two pallets to maximize uptime. The machine operates on three primary axes (X, Y, Z), with optional fourth-axis capability, offering travel distances of 20 inches (X), 16 inches (Y), and 16 inches (Z). All axes support a maximum feed rate and rapid traverse of 600 inches per minute, ensuring efficient material removal and precise positioning. The combination of high spindle speed, robust table support, and advanced automation makes this machine ideal for high-precision, high-productivity milling applications in industries ranging from aerospace to mold and die manufacturing.
